Why Compare GTBuy Alternatives?

While GTBuy is a top-tier W2C agent, no single platform is perfect for every buyer. Fees, QC quality, shipping line availability, and customer service all vary across platforms. Smart buyers often use 2–3 agents simultaneously, routing different types of orders to the most suitable platform.

This comparison covers the most active agents in the community as of 2026, focusing on practical criteria that matter for US buyers: total cost, shipping speed, QC reliability, and English-language support.

GTBuy vs KakoBuy

KakoBuy is GTBuy's closest competitor and the most frequent comparison in community discussions. Both platforms offer strong QC services, competitive fees, and good English support. The key differences are in fee structure and community integrations.

KakoBuy has gained significant traction in 2025–2026 thanks to aggressive fee promotions and a polished app. GTBuy's strength remains its established spreadsheet community and long track record.

Other Top GTBuy Alternatives

Beyond KakoBuy, several other agents are worth knowing about depending on your specific needs.

  • OopBuy — Known for competitive fees and fast QC turnaround
  • MuleBuy — Popular for footwear orders, strong sneaker community
  • HipoBuy — Good for new buyers with simplified UI
  • AllChinaBuy — Comprehensive platform with consolidation focus
  • JoyaGoo — Newer platform with aggressive pricing
  • CSSBuy — Long-established, reliable for Taobao orders
  • ACBuy — Competitive on international shipping rates

Which Agent Should You Use?

For most US buyers starting out: GTBuy or KakoBuy are the safest bets due to strong English support, established communities, and reliable QC systems.

Power users often split their orders: high-value shoes via GTBuy or KakoBuy for best QC, budget apparel via OopBuy or MuleBuy for lower fees, and Taobao orders via CSSBuy or AllChinaBuy.
